Vintage Character The 2022 Anatomy No. 1 Cabernet Sauvignon from the Napa Valley AVA showcases the region's hallmark depth despite a challenging, warm growing season that yielded highly concentrated fruit. This vintage offers remarkable value, presenting a structured profile that benefits beautifully from decanting to unlock its full potential. Sourced from selected hillside and valley floor vineyards across Napa Valley, the grapes thrive in well-drained volcanic and alluvial soils, where warm daytime temperatures followed by cooling marine breezes preserve vital acidity and balance.
Tasting Profile & Food Pairing On the nose, this full-bodied red wine displays intense aromas of ripe blackberry, cassis, and dark cherry, accented by secondary notes of cedar and sweet baking spices. The palate is rich and structured with medium-high, velvety tannins, integrating dark fruit flavors with hints of mocha and graphite on a long, refined finish. Pair this expressive Cabernet Sauvignon with grilled ribeye steak, slow-roasted rosemary lamb chops, or a classic beef Wellington.
Winery Background Crafted by acclaimed winemaker Philippe Langner, who honed his skills at Bordeaux's Château Clarke and Napa's Sullivan Vineyards, Anatomy represents a philosophy of making premium Napa terroir accessible. Langner utilizes a meticulous approach, sourcing high-quality fruit and employing rigorous blending techniques to mirror the craftsmanship of his ultra-boutique Hesperian label. The wine undergoes traditional fermentation and aging in French oak barrels to balance bold New World fruit with classic Old World structure and elegance.
